### Checklist Item 7: Container Image Slimming

Verify that all Brindlewick service images are built from the approved minimal base and that build-time dependencies are stripped via multi-stage builds. Confirm final image size is under 180 MB, no package caches remain, and the non-root user policy is enforced. Document any exceptions in the Fennox registry notes so future maintainers understand why a larger image was accepted. Record the date of the last slimming pass and the engineer who performed it.

named custodian: Gordor Aldiel Praix Fravan

## Deployment

Textgate's encoding sniffer runs as a sidecar next to the upload service. Deploy both together; the sniffer inspects the first 64 KB of each uploaded text file and tags it before storage. Mismatched tags block ingestion, so keep the confidence threshold sane. The sidecar reads its runtime settings from the values below.

deployment values, yafop-fahap:
[lamwyn]
team = silath
access_code = ac_166fb2
host = lamwyn.orvexgrid.example
port = 9300
owner = pelael.praius
peer = istiel.zarqeldyn.corp

Dispatch team,

As the Thornby Quarry cabin still has no working printer, payroll has printed this month's payslips for all eleven crew members and sealed them in individually named envelopes inside one larger pouch. Please treat this as confidential personnel material: the pouch must stay sealed in transit, travel in the locked courier satchel, and be signed for on arrival by the site supervisor only. The courier collecting tomorrow should follow the hand-over instruction below.

Thanks,
Payroll Office

dispatch memo: the sorius tamius courier leaves the praeth ledger at gate 4873 under passcode 928014